Description

Sore Ike! Anpanman delivers a bright, child-friendly platforming romp on the NES, pitting the iconic bread-headed hero against waves of quirky enemies across themed stages. Players hop between platforms, time jumps, and learn patterns as levels ramp up in pace and obstacle placement, blending approachable mechanics with a firm classic difficulty. The game's cheerful visuals and simple controls evoke late-80s/early-90s cartridge charm, encouraging repeat attempts to master boss encounters and hidden paths. Ideal for retro fans who enjoy straightforward side-scrolling action that rewards timing, pattern recognition, and persistence.

🕹️ Controller Mode (PlayStation Games):

Some older PlayStation games were designed for the original Standard controller and may not work correctly in Analog/DualShock mode.

If you experience issues such as the Start button not responding or controls not working properly:

Settings → Input → Controller Type → Standard

By default, the emulator uses Analog/DualShock mode to support vibration (rumble) in compatible games. After switching to Standard, restart the game.

This also applies when using a keyboard or the on-screen virtual pad on Android, as some games may not detect inputs correctly while Analog/DualShock mode is enabled.
